    Brittney S.

    Stopped in for a smoothie and acai bowl. The smoothie choices don't have descriptions with each ingredient, which I think would be helpful in making your choice. We went with the pineapple mango, and it was just ok. It was a bit bland, which was surprising considering mango and pineapple are pretty sweet fruits. The acai bowl was pretty good. The acai base is pre made which I typically don't care for , but it wasn't bad at all. The place was clean with bar and table seating. I heard a puppy barking in the back, which seemed a little strange. Overall, I'd give them another try!

    Molly H.

    This spot is right on the avenue in white marsh and has great smoothies! They offer to add protein or not and can customize based on what kind of milk you like. Most importantly their smoothies are tasty! I just wish they opened a bit earlier than 11am so it could be a good breakfast option.
